4 Sep 1937
China
China
- Japanese diplomatic personnel previously stationed in Nanjing, China arrived in Qingdao, Shandong Province, China by train for evacuation to Japan. ww2dbase [Qingdao, Shandong | CPC]
- Hiroshi Nemoto was attached to the headquarters of the Japanese North China Area Army. ww2dbase [Hiroshi Nemoto | CPC]
- USS Pollack arrived at Portsmouth Navy Yard, Kittery, Maine, United States, ending her shakedown cruise in the Caribbean Sea. ww2dbase [Pollack | Kittery, Maine | CPC]
